Commit graph

8 commits

Author SHA1 Message Date
e7a493cafe
[CLI] Add database migration tooling
Signed-off-by: Knut Ahlers <knut@ahlers.me>
2023-11-26 16:55:05 +01:00
a58b72c268
[#16] Implement Raffle module (#47) 2023-07-14 16:15:58 +02:00
0dc648d02a
[core] Add connection tuning for MySQL databases
Signed-off-by: Knut Ahlers <knut@ahlers.me>
2023-04-01 15:40:54 +02:00
3213f4ac37
[core] Add validation and reset of encrypted values
in order to detect change of encryption pass

Signed-off-by: Knut Ahlers <knut@ahlers.me>
2023-03-24 20:41:02 +01:00
75991fdb87
[core] Rewrite bot token storage logic
- Do not store bot-token as core-kv entry
- Hold the bot username in core-kv
- Take bot client from extended channel permissions
- Store (updated) bot tokens into extended permissions

Signed-off-by: Knut Ahlers <knut@ahlers.me>
2023-02-06 19:55:46 +01:00
231704f8b3
[core] Configure logger for mysql driver
Signed-off-by: Knut Ahlers <knut@ahlers.me>
2022-10-29 15:01:01 +02:00
c0075db1f3
Breaking: Add support for multiple database backends (#32) 2022-10-23 00:08:02 +02:00
a7533cbd8b
[core] Move storage to SQLite database (#30)
fixes #29
2022-09-10 13:39:07 +02:00